ROLE OVERVIEW
We are seeking a highly organized, proactive, and tech-savvy Admin Support Specialist / Executive Assistant to support a New Zealand-based client. This role is responsible for providing executive, administrative, communication, and operational support to the business owner and their team.
The ideal candidate enjoys working in a fast-paced environment and is comfortable managing calendars, email communications, documentation, reporting, and business coordination activities. This position requires excellent English communication skills, strong proficiency in Google Workspace, and the ability to utilize AI tools to improve productivity and efficiency.
While the role includes basic social media administration and Canva editing, it is not primarily a graphic design position. Candidates with experience in graphic design or social media management will have an added advantage.
